问题描述
我正在与 Stata 合作开发一个数据集,该数据集包含许多农户,如果他们有多个地块,这些农户就会重复:例如,他们有 3 个地块种植水稻。
现在我想在给定家庭的所有地块中找到最小的稻谷数量,然后drop
该行
我该怎么做?
示例:
HHID Plot Qty
1 1 1
1 2 3
2 1 0.5
2 2 1
我想为家庭 1 和 2 drop qty
1 和 0.5
所以我的桌子是
HHID Plot Qty
1 2 3
2 2 1
解决方法
bysort HHID (Qty) : drop if _n == 1